## What's Included
| Tool | What It Does | Needs Setup? |
|------|-------------|:---:|
| `get_patent` | Full patent details: classifications, citations (X/Y/A/D), inventors, assignees, family | No |
| `get_patent_claims` | Patent claims text — legal scope. Supports US, CN, and most countries via Google Patents | No |
| `search_patents` | Search 1.4B patents by keyword, CPC, assignee, country, date range | Optional GCP |
The first two cover 80% of use cases. Zero cost. Zero setup.
### CN Patent Search (v1.7.0)
Three-layer discovery for Chinese patents:
| Layer | Backend | Cost | When |
|-------|---------|:---:|------|
| 1. BigQuery | Google Patents Public Data | Free tier | `cpc=H01L + country=CN` |
| 2. Firecrawl | Web search fallback | 4 credits/query | BigQuery cost-rejects specific CPC (e.g. H01L25/065) |
| 3. Google Patents | Detail enrichment via proxy | Free | All patent detail lookups |
- **Keyword search works:** `query="芯片" + country=CN` searches both English AND Chinese abstracts (v1.5.2 fix).
- **Assignee filter:** `assignee="BOE" + country=CN` → company/city-level patent landscape.
- **CPC classification:** Use parent CPC classes (`H01L`) for broader CN coverage; specific CPC codes (`H01L25/065`) trigger web fallback.
- See [`SEARCH_GUIDE.md`](SEARCH_GUIDE.md) for detailed search strategy and tested CPC codes.

## How It Works
```
┌──────────────┐ ┌───────────────────────────────────────┐
│ AI Agent │────▶│ patent-mcp-server │
│ (Claude, │ │ (runs on YOUR machine) │
│ Cursor, │ │ │
│ Hermes) │ │ search_patents: │
│ │ │ ┌──────────┐ ┌───────────────┐ │
│ │ │ │ BigQuery │───▶│ Firecrawl │ │
│ │ │ │ (primary)│ │ (CN fallback) │ │
│ │ │ └──────────┘ └───────┬───────┘ │
│ │ │ │ │
│ │ │ get_patent / get_patent_claims: │
│ │ │ ┌──────────────────────┐ │
│ │ │ │ Google Patents (web) │ │
│ │ │ │ → BigQuery fallback │ │
│ │ │ └──────────────────────┘ │
└──────────────┘ └───────────────────────────────────────┘
```
- **Web scraping for details** — fast (~1.5s), free, no credentials
- **BigQuery for search** — 1.4B records, CN full-text, optional
- **Firecrawl for CN fallback** — kicks in when BigQuery cost-rejects specific CPC queries
- **Smart fallback** — every tool tries web first, auto-falls to BigQuery if you have it

## Tools Reference
### `get_patent`
```
get_patent(publication_number="US-7650331-B1")
```
Returns: classifications, citations (X/Y/A/D prior art markers), family ID, dates, inventors, assignees. Cites prior art markers so your agent can assess novelty at a glance.
**CN patent note:** Google Patents web scraping provides machine-translated English data for CN patents. CPC codes from web scraping are empty (JS-rendered). For CPC, use BigQuery path.
### `get_patent_claims`
```
get_patent_claims(publication_number="US-7650331-B1")
```
Returns: full claims text. Supports US, CN (machine-translated English), and most countries via Google Patents web scraping.
### `search_patents`
```
search_patents(cpc="G06N", country="CN", after="2023-01-01", limit=5)
search_patents(assignee="TSMC", country="CN")
search_patents(query="芯片", country="CN") # keyword search (CN: searches both EN+ZH)
```
Search 1.4B patents by keyword, CPC classification, assignee, country, date range. For CN patents, keyword search scans both English and Chinese abstracts.
**Cost control:** Queries require at least one filter (`cpc`/`country`/`assignee`/`after`). A dry-run budget guard rejects queries over 50 GB. When BigQuery rejects a CN CPC query (e.g., `H01L25/065` → 256 GB), the web fallback automatically searches via Firecrawl.
